本公開的實施例公開了界面調(diào)整方法、裝置、電子設(shè)備、計算機介質(zhì)和程序產(chǎn)品。該方法的一具體實施方式包括:響應(yīng)于檢測到用戶作用于目標界面的縮放操作,將用戶觸碰寬度轉(zhuǎn)換為屏幕觸碰像素寬度;根據(jù)上述屏幕觸碰像素寬度與上述目標界面的根視圖,確定上述目標界面的縮放比例;根據(jù)上述縮放比例,對上述目標界面顯示的各個子視圖進行縮放調(diào)整處理。該實施方式與數(shù)字營銷有關(guān),降低了用戶單手操作手機中應(yīng)用程序的頁面的難度,提升了用戶單手操作手機中應(yīng)用程序的頁面的體驗感。中應(yīng)用程序的頁面的體驗感。中應(yīng)用程序的頁面的體驗感。
【技術(shù)實現(xiàn)步驟摘要】
界面調(diào)整方法、裝置、電子設(shè)備、計算機介質(zhì)和程序產(chǎn)品
[0001]本公開的實施例涉及計算機
,具體涉及界面調(diào)整方法、裝置、電子設(shè)備、計算機介質(zhì)和程序產(chǎn)品。
技術(shù)介紹
[0002]隨著時代科技的發(fā)展,手機屏幕越來越大。因此,人們在使用APP應(yīng)用程序(Application)的過程中,通常需要一只手拿著手機,另一只手去操作應(yīng)用程序上的頁面。為了便于用戶單手操作應(yīng)用程序的頁面,通常采用的方式為:對頁面進行豎向分屏,以便于用戶操作。
[0003]然而,采用上述方式通常會存在以下技術(shù)問題:未考慮用戶的手指長度,在手機屏幕較寬時,用戶單手難以準確操作手機中應(yīng)用程序的頁面。
[0004]該
技術(shù)介紹
部分中所公開的以上信息僅用于增強對本專利技術(shù)構(gòu)思的背景的理解,并因此,其可包含并不形成本國的本領(lǐng)域普通技術(shù)人員已知的現(xiàn)有技術(shù)的信息。
技術(shù)實現(xiàn)思路
[0005]本公開的內(nèi)容部分用于以簡要的形式介紹構(gòu)思,這些構(gòu)思將在后面的具體實施方式部分被詳細描述。本公開的內(nèi)容部分并不旨在標識要求保護的技術(shù)方案的關(guān)鍵特征或必要特征,也不旨在用于限制所要求的保護的技術(shù)方案的范圍。
[0006]本公開的一些實施例提出了界面調(diào)整方法、裝置、電子設(shè)備、計算機可讀介質(zhì)和程序產(chǎn)品,來解決以上
技術(shù)介紹
部分提到的技術(shù)問題中的一項或多項。
[0007]第一方面,本公開的一些實施例提供了一種界面調(diào)整方法,該方法包括:響應(yīng)于檢測到用戶作用于目標界面的縮放操作,將用戶觸碰寬度轉(zhuǎn)換為屏幕觸碰像素寬度;根據(jù)上述屏幕觸碰像素寬度與上述目標界面的根視圖,確定上述目標界面的縮放比例;根據(jù)上述縮放比例,對上述目標界面顯示的各個子視圖進行縮放調(diào)整處理。
[0008]可選地,在上述將用戶觸碰寬度轉(zhuǎn)換為屏幕觸碰像素寬度之前,上述方法還包括:確定是否存在對應(yīng)上述用戶的屬性信息;響應(yīng)于確定不存在對應(yīng)上述用戶的屬性信息,將預(yù)設(shè)的觸碰寬度確定為用戶觸碰寬度。
[0009]可選地,在上述確定是否存在對應(yīng)上述用戶的屬性信息之后,上述方法還包括:響應(yīng)于確定存在對應(yīng)上述用戶的屬性信息,將上述屬性信息對應(yīng)的觸碰寬度確定為用戶觸碰寬度。
[0010]可選地,上述根據(jù)上述縮放比例,對上述目標界面顯示的各個子視圖進行縮放調(diào)整處理,包括:將上述各個子視圖中每個子視圖的寬度與上述縮放比例的乘積確定為子視圖縮放寬度,得到各個子視圖縮放寬度;響應(yīng)于上述縮放操作表征將上述目標界面向第一方向縮放調(diào)整,將上述各個子視圖中每個子視圖的第一方向坐標值與上述縮放比例的乘積確定為第一方向偏移值,得到各個第一方向偏移值,其中,上述第一方向坐標值對應(yīng)上述第一方向;根據(jù)上述各個子視圖縮放寬度和上述各個第一方向偏移值,對上述各個子視圖進
行縮放調(diào)整處理。
[0011]可選地,上述根據(jù)上述縮放比例,對上述目標界面顯示的各個子視圖進行縮放調(diào)整處理,包括:將上述各個子視圖中每個子視圖的寬度與上述縮放比例的乘積確定為子視圖縮放寬度,得到各個子視圖縮放寬度;響應(yīng)于上述縮放操作表征將上述目標界面向第二方向縮放調(diào)整,將上述各個子視圖中每個子視圖的第二方向坐標值與上述縮放比例的乘積確定為第二方向偏移值,得到各個第二方向偏移值,其中,上述第二方向坐標值對應(yīng)上述第二方向;根據(jù)上述各個子視圖縮放寬度和上述各個第二方向偏移值,對上述各個子視圖進行縮放調(diào)整處理。
[0012]可選地,上述根據(jù)上述各個子視圖縮放寬度和上述各個第一方向偏移值,對上述各個子視圖進行縮放調(diào)整處理,包括:對于上述各個子視圖中的每個子視圖,執(zhí)行如下縮放調(diào)整步驟:將上述子視圖的寬度縮放至上述子視圖對應(yīng)的子視圖縮放寬度,以生成第一縮放子視圖;對上述第一縮放子視圖進行移動處理,使得上述第一縮放子視圖的第一方向坐標值移動為對應(yīng)上述子視圖的第一方向偏移值。
[0013]可選地,上述方法還包括:響應(yīng)于檢測到上述用戶作用于對應(yīng)上述目標界面的再次縮放控件的選擇操作,根據(jù)上述用戶觸碰寬度和預(yù)設(shè)調(diào)整觸碰寬度,對縮放調(diào)整后的各個子視圖進行縮放調(diào)整處理。
[0014]可選地,上述方法還包括:響應(yīng)于上述目標界面對應(yīng)的主界面包含懸浮模塊,確定上述懸浮模塊是否在屏幕觸碰像素范圍內(nèi),其中,上述屏幕觸碰像素范圍為上述屏幕觸碰像素寬度對應(yīng)的寬度范圍;響應(yīng)于確定上述懸浮模塊不在上述屏幕觸碰像素范圍內(nèi),根據(jù)上述縮放操作,對上述懸浮模塊進行調(diào)整處理。
[0015]可選地,上述根據(jù)上述縮放操作,對上述懸浮模塊進行調(diào)整處理,包括:響應(yīng)于上述縮放操作表征將上述目標界面向第一方向縮放調(diào)整,對上述懸浮模塊進行移動處理;響應(yīng)于移動后的懸浮模塊不在上述屏幕觸碰像素范圍內(nèi),對上述移動后的懸浮模塊進行縮放處理。
[0016]可選地,上述根據(jù)上述縮放操作,對上述懸浮模塊進行調(diào)整處理,包括:響應(yīng)于上述縮放操作表征將上述目標界面向第二方向縮放調(diào)整,對上述懸浮模塊進行移動處理;響應(yīng)于移動后的懸浮模塊不在上述屏幕觸碰像素范圍內(nèi),對上述移動后的懸浮模塊進行縮放處理。
[0017]第二方面,本公開的一些實施例提供了一種界面調(diào)整裝置,裝置包括:轉(zhuǎn)換單元,被配置成響應(yīng)于檢測到用戶作用于目標界面的縮放操作,將用戶觸碰寬度轉(zhuǎn)換為屏幕觸碰像素寬度;確定單元,被配置成根據(jù)上述屏幕觸碰像素寬度與上述目標界面的根視圖,確定上述目標界面的縮放比例;縮放單元,被配置成根據(jù)上述縮放比例,對上述目標界面顯示的各個子視圖進行縮放調(diào)整處理。
[0018]可選地,在轉(zhuǎn)換單元中的將用戶觸碰寬度轉(zhuǎn)換為屏幕觸碰像素寬度之前,裝置還包括:第一確定單元,被配置成確定是否存在對應(yīng)上述用戶的屬性信息;第二確定單元,被配置成響應(yīng)于確定不存在對應(yīng)上述用戶的屬性信息,將預(yù)設(shè)的觸碰寬度確定為用戶觸碰寬度。
[0019]可選地,在第一確定單元之后,裝置還包括:第三確定單元,被配置成響應(yīng)于確定存在對應(yīng)上述用戶的屬性信息,將上述屬性信息對應(yīng)的觸碰寬度確定為用戶觸碰寬度。
[0020]可選地,縮放單元被進一步配置成:將上述各個子視圖中每個子視圖的寬度與上述縮放比例的乘積確定為子視圖縮放寬度,得到各個子視圖縮放寬度;響應(yīng)于上述縮放操作表征將上述目標界面向第一方向縮放調(diào)整,將上述各個子視圖中每個子視圖的第一方向坐標值與上述縮放比例的乘積確定為第一方向偏移值,得到各個第一方向偏移值,其中,上述第一方向坐標值對應(yīng)上述第一方向;根據(jù)上述各個子視圖縮放寬度和上述各個第一方向偏移值,對上述各個子視圖進行縮放調(diào)整處理。
[0021]可選地,縮放單元被進一步配置成:將上述各個子視圖中每個子視圖的寬度與上述縮放比例的乘積確定為子視圖縮放寬度,得到各個子視圖縮放寬度;響應(yīng)于上述縮放操作表征將上述目標界面向第二方向縮放調(diào)整,將上述各個子視圖中每個子視圖的第二方向坐標值與上述縮放比例的乘積確定為第二方向偏移值,得到各個第二方向偏移值,其中,上述第二方向坐標值對應(yīng)上述第二方向;根據(jù)上述各個子視圖縮放寬度和上述各個第二方向偏移值,對上述各個子視圖進行縮放調(diào)整處理。
[0022]可選地,縮放單元被進一步配置成:對于上述各個子視本文檔來自技高網(wǎng)...
【技術(shù)保護點】
【技術(shù)特征摘要】
1.一種界面調(diào)整方法,包括:響應(yīng)于檢測到用戶作用于目標界面的縮放操作,將用戶觸碰寬度轉(zhuǎn)換為屏幕觸碰像素寬度;根據(jù)所述屏幕觸碰像素寬度與所述目標界面的根視圖,確定所述目標界面的縮放比例;根據(jù)所述縮放比例,對所述目標界面顯示的各個子視圖進行縮放調(diào)整處理。2.根據(jù)權(quán)利要求1所述的方法,其中,在所述將用戶觸碰寬度轉(zhuǎn)換為屏幕觸碰像素寬度之前,所述方法還包括:確定是否存在對應(yīng)所述用戶的屬性信息;響應(yīng)于確定不存在對應(yīng)所述用戶的屬性信息,將預(yù)設(shè)的觸碰寬度確定為用戶觸碰寬度。3.根據(jù)權(quán)利要求2所述的方法,其中,在所述確定是否存在對應(yīng)所述用戶的屬性信息之后,所述方法還包括:響應(yīng)于確定存在對應(yīng)所述用戶的屬性信息,將所述屬性信息對應(yīng)的觸碰寬度確定為用戶觸碰寬度。4.根據(jù)權(quán)利要求1所述的方法,其中,所述根據(jù)所述縮放比例,對所述目標界面顯示的各個子視圖進行縮放調(diào)整處理,包括:將所述各個子視圖中每個子視圖的寬度與所述縮放比例的乘積確定為子視圖縮放寬度,得到各個子視圖縮放寬度;響應(yīng)于所述縮放操作表征將所述目標界面向第一方向縮放調(diào)整,將所述各個子視圖中每個子視圖的第一方向坐標值與所述縮放比例的乘積確定為第一方向偏移值,得到各個第一方向偏移值,其中,所述第一方向坐標值對應(yīng)所述第一方向;根據(jù)所述各個子視圖縮放寬度和所述各個第一方向偏移值,對所述各個子視圖進行縮放調(diào)整處理。5.根據(jù)權(quán)利要求1所述的方法,其中,所述根據(jù)所述縮放比例,對所述目標界面顯示的各個子視圖進行縮放調(diào)整處理,包括:將所述各個子視圖中每個子視圖的寬度與所述縮放比例的乘積確定為子視圖縮放寬度,得到各個子視圖縮放寬度;響應(yīng)于所述縮放操作表征將所述目標界面向第二方向縮放調(diào)整,將所述各個子視圖中每個子視圖的第二方向坐標值與所述縮放比例的乘積確定為第二方向偏移值,得到各個第二方向偏移值,其中,所述第二方向坐標值對應(yīng)所述第二方向;根據(jù)所述各個子視圖縮放寬度和所述各個第二方向偏移值,對所述各個子視圖進行縮放調(diào)整處理。6.根據(jù)權(quán)利要求4所述的方法,其中,所述根據(jù)所述各個子視圖縮放寬度和所述各個第一方向偏移值,對所述各個子視圖進行縮放調(diào)整處理,包括:對于所述各個子視圖中的每個子視圖,執(zhí)行如下縮放調(diào)整步驟:將所述子視圖的寬度縮放至所述子視圖對應(yīng)的子視圖縮放寬度,以生成第一縮放子視圖;對所述第一縮放子視圖進行移...
【專利技術(shù)屬性】
技術(shù)研發(fā)人員:劉玉嬌,龐超,
申請(專利權(quán))人:北京京東世紀貿(mào)易有限公司,
類型:發(fā)明
國別省市:
還沒有人留言評論。發(fā)表了對其他瀏覽者有用的留言會獲得科技券。